<html><head><style type='text/css'>p { margin: 0; }</style></head><body><div style='font-family: times new roman,new york,times,serif; font-size: 12pt; color: #000000'><br><br><hr id="zwchr"><blockquote id="DWT408" style="border-left:2px solid rgb(16, 16, 255);margin-left:5px;padding-left:5px;color:#000;font-weight:normal;font-style:normal;text-decoration:none;font-family:Helvetica,Arial,sans-serif;font-size:12pt;">dear steffen,<br><br>thanks for your answers.<br><br>for question 2), what is the ip_public, from the information i provide in 1st email? the ip of host-1 is 192.168.25.100 and the ip for ttylinux is 192.168.25.110, both host-1 and ttylinux are in the same LAN. so what is the ip_public attribute?<br></blockquote>The ip_public is the public IP of the VM :-) <br>In your case it is "192.168.25.110".<br><br>But you can also define its value statically or use parameters of existing virtual networks.<br><br><blockquote style="border-left:2px solid rgb(16, 16, 255);margin-left:5px;padding-left:5px;color:#000;font-weight:normal;font-style:normal;text-decoration:none;font-family:Helvetica,Arial,sans-serif;font-size:12pt;">
<br>moreover, how and where to define the root_pubkey = "id_rsa.pub" and user_pubkey = "id_rsa.pub"?<br></blockquote>If you want to connect to the VM via SSH, you might need them. <br><br>Please have a look at the context-script of ttylinux (init.sh). There you can see what CONTEXT parameters are actually used to initialize the VM during startup.<br><blockquote style="border-left:2px solid rgb(16, 16, 255);margin-left:5px;padding-left:5px;color:#000;font-weight:normal;font-style:normal;text-decoration:none;font-family:Helvetica,Arial,sans-serif;font-size:12pt;"><br>thanks,<br>david su<br><br><div class="gmail_quote">On Fri, Dec 7, 2012 at 10:33 PM, Steffen Claus <span dir="ltr"><<a href="mailto:steffen.claus@scai.fraunhofer.de" target="_blank">steffen.claus@scai.fraunhofer.de</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div><div style="font-size:12pt;font-family:times new roman,new york,times,serif"><br><br><hr><div class="im"><blockquote style="padding-left:5px;font-size:12pt;font-style:normal;margin-left:5px;font-family:Helvetica,Arial,sans-serif;text-decoration:none;font-weight:normal;border-left:2px solid rgb(16,16,255)">
Dear OpenNebula Community,<br><br>Decompress the ttylinux.tar.gz, there is a ttylinux.one file with below content:<br><br>NAME   = ttylinux<br>CPU    = 0.1<br>MEMORY = 64<br><br>DISK   = [ IMAGE_ID = 0 ]<br><br>NIC    = [ NETWORK_ID = 0 ]<br>

<br>FEATURES=[ acpi="no" ]<br><br>CONTEXT = [<br>    hostname    = "$NAME",<br>    ip_public   = "IP_PUBLIC",<br>    files      = "/path/to/init.sh /path/to/.ssh/id_rsa.pub",<br>    target      = "hdc",<br>

    root_pubkey = "id_rsa.pub",<br>    username    = "opennebula",<br>    user_pubkey = "id_rsa.pub"<br>]<br><br>I only use one physical server for the installation of ubuntu OS, opennebula front end, KVM hypervisor, VM instance with ttylinux image, i.e. everything are installed in only one physical server. <br>

<br>The physical server is with hostname "host-1", private local IP "192.168.25.100". The ttylinux image VM instance is with name "ttylinux", private local IP "192.168.25.110" and username "root" to ssh passwordless access into its OS.<br>

<br>I have some questions for the attributes of the CONTEXT in the ttylinux.one file, for the setup of the system:</blockquote></div>CONTEXT parameters can be used from inside the VM for initializing the image during startup.<div class="im">
<br><blockquote style="padding-left:5px;font-size:12pt;font-style:normal;margin-left:5px;font-family:Helvetica,Arial,sans-serif;text-decoration:none;font-weight:normal;border-left:2px solid rgb(16,16,255)"><br><br>1) does the hostname refer to "host-1"?<br>
</blockquote></div>No. The $NAME refers to the name of the initialized VM. In your example this is "ttylinux".<br>You can define whatever you want, e.g. based on the $VMID parameter.<div class="im"><br><blockquote style="padding-left:5px;font-size:12pt;font-style:normal;margin-left:5px;font-family:Helvetica,Arial,sans-serif;text-decoration:none;font-weight:normal;border-left:2px solid rgb(16,16,255)">
2) what should the ip_public be?<br></blockquote></div>What do you mean with "should"? <br><div class="im"><blockquote style="padding-left:5px;font-size:12pt;font-style:normal;margin-left:5px;font-family:Helvetica,Arial,sans-serif;text-decoration:none;font-weight:normal;border-left:2px solid rgb(16,16,255)">
3) what should the username be?<br></blockquote></div>Typically, it would be the user that initialized the VM. --> $USER[NAME]<blockquote style="padding-left:5px;font-size:12pt;font-style:normal;margin-left:5px;font-family:Helvetica,Arial,sans-serif;text-decoration:none;font-weight:normal;border-left:2px solid rgb(16,16,255)">
<div class="im">
<br>Please let me know if anything unclear.<br><br>Thank you for your help, much appreciated.<br><br>Thanks,<br>David Su<br>
<br></div>_______________________________________________<br>Users mailing list<br><a href="mailto:Users@lists.opennebula.org" target="_blank">Users@lists.opennebula.org</a><br><a href="http://lists.opennebula.org/listinfo.cgi/users-opennebula.org" target="_blank">http://lists.opennebula.org/listinfo.cgi/users-opennebula.org</a><span class="HOEnZb"><font color="#888888"><br>
</font></span></blockquote><span class="HOEnZb"><font color="#888888"><br><br><br>-- <br><div><span></span>Steffen Claus<br><br>Fraunhofer-Institut für Algorithmen und Wissenschaftliches Rechnen (SCAI)<br>Schloss Birlinghoven<br>
D-53754 Sankt Augustin<br>Tel: <a href="tel:%2B49%202241%2014-2511" target="_blank">+49 2241 14-2511</a><br><a href="mailto:steffen.claus@scai.fraunhofer.de" target="_blank">steffen.claus@scai.fraunhofer.de</a><br>
<a href="http://www.scai.fraunhofer.de" target="_blank">http://www.scai.fraunhofer.de</a> <span></span><br></div></font></span></div></div></blockquote></div><br>
</blockquote><br><br><br>-- <br><div><span></span>Steffen Claus<br><br>Fraunhofer-Institut für Algorithmen und Wissenschaftliches Rechnen (SCAI)<br>Schloss Birlinghoven<br>D-53754 Sankt Augustin<br>Tel: +49 2241 14-2511<br>steffen.claus@scai.fraunhofer.de<br>http://www.scai.fraunhofer.de <span></span><br></div></div></body></html>